Output ea8da17c63d98eaaeddb1270879bb1c2431a8077a80d7fd7e261d589bda49b68:177

value
45925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 821a2afe176ce7c23563138b36886a7c387afb33 OP_EQUAL
address
3DYw7fMKPA4i5PtfNJ9qpZLyoyzy5kt2SZ
transaction
ea8da17c63d98eaaeddb1270879bb1c2431a8077a80d7fd7e261d589bda49b68
spent
true